The Ten Matters of Daoist Decorum 玄门十事威仪
The Ten Matters of Daoist Decorum: Sui-Tang text attributed to Laozi, detailing 144 rules in 10 categories for Daoist monks' daily conduct—from sitting, greeting, eating, to hygiene—promising enlightenment for observance.

The Numinous Treasure Initiation Rites 洞玄灵宝自然券仪
The Numinous Treasure Initiation Rites: Early medieval Lingbao Daoist ordination ceremony for transmitting sacred scriptures and talismans, featuring invocations, blood oaths, covenant granting, scripture conferral, and ten-directional reverence.
